    Hi! I have a problem. I did deleted it from program files and add ons but it still pops up when I open a new tab in mozilla firefox. Is there any solution?

    Reply

    • lakonst2012
      July 9, 2014 @ 2:33 pm

      1. Enter "about:config" (without the quotes) in the Firefox location bar and press Enter.
      2. Click the I'll be careful, I promise button to continue.
      3. In the Search box at the top, enter "webssearches" (without the quotes).
      4. Right-click on every 'webssearches' value and select 'Reset' from the drop-down menu.

    I run the Adware cleaner and it discovers the istart.websearches.com and deletes it but then it reboots and its back again. Even if I manually delete it in the IE settings as the home page and replace it with the default google.com its back as soon as I go off that tab.

    Reply

    • lakonst2012
      July 17, 2014 @ 8:47 pm

      1. From Internet Explorer’s main menu, click: the “gear” icon at the top right corner and choose “Internet Options”.
      2. Go to “Advanced Tab”.
      3. Click the “Reset” button > Check to enable the “Delete Personal Settings”.
      4. Press “Reset”.
      5. Restart IE.
      Also “Right-click” on all Internet browser shortcuts (e.g. Internet Explorer, Mozilla Firefox, Google Chrome) and choose “Properties”.
      Press the “Shortcut” tab and at the “Target” field, delete the “http:\\websearches\…” argument at the end of “Target” command.

    Aftes remove the problems from the computer will be convenient to edit the HOSTS file of the computers adding this lines at the end

    127.0.0.1 ww*w.webssearches.com
    127.0.0.1 *.webssearches.com
    127.0.0.1 istart.webssearches.com
    127.0.0.1 69.28.57.22

    It prevents that the computer and softwares link the websearchers site again.
